    Years ago i swapping in a GM Ramjet 350 crate engine in my jeep cj7. It started right up and ran fine, but it had major issues when the throttle pedal was at WOT. It would hesitate and ran like poo. Turned out i used an in tank fuel pump that didn’t have a high enough PSI. I had to get a different fuel pump that had a higher PSI rating. Both were OEM GM pumps, but first one was rated somewhere around 40psi. The second one was rated at around 65psi, and once installed the engine ran as it should.
